Freebrough Academy is seeking to appoint a PA to the Principal / Office Manager. The successful candidate will provide efficient and effective support to the Principal as required, work proactively, innovatively, and responsively to provide excellent administration support to the academy administration office, line-manage the office staff, and build and develop relationships with staff at all levels.

Responsibilities

  • Provide efficient and effective support to the Principal as required.
  • Work proactively, innovatively and responsively to provide excellent administration support to the academy administration office.
  • Line-manage the office staff.
  • Build and develop relationships with staff at all levels.

Benefits and Opportunities

  • The opportunity to work and progress across the family of schools, should you wish in the future.
  • The chance to apply for leadership roles in the Deeps structure taking on a whole-school leadership project.
  • The support and expertise of Director of Subjects.
  • A full and detailed programme of support and development for all.
  • A further comprehensive programme of professional development, including leadership, provided through the NET Staff College.
  • Free flu vaccination.
  • Free onsite parking.

In accordance with Keeping Children Safe in Education 2025, an online search will be completed on all shortlisted applicants prior to interview. Any relevant information will be discussed further with the applicant during the interview process. The Trust is committed to considering flexible working requests. The Trust is committed to safer recruitment practice and pre-employment checks will be undertaken before any appointment is confirmed. All posts are subject to enhanced disclosure and barring service checks. We expect all adults to share our commitment to safeguarding and the health and wellbeing of our pupils.
